Using Your Website to Generate Leads
A company website is a critical tool for generating leads in digital marketing. It acts as a central hub where potential clients discover products or services, interact with content, and initiate contact. Properly designed websites can convert visitors into qualified leads by providing clear information, easy navigation, and effective calls-to-action.
Understanding Lead Generation Through Your Website
Lead generation involves attracting visitors, capturing their information, and nurturing them toward making a business decision. Websites that generate leads typically include forms, landing pages, contact options, and content designed to engage potential clients. Companies use various strategies to capture leads, including newsletter sign-ups, downloadable resources, and product inquiries.
Website traffic can come from multiple sources, such as organic search, paid advertising, social media, or referral links. The effectiveness of lead generation depends on the website’s design, content relevance, and user experience. According to industry data, websites with optimized lead capture elements can increase conversion rates by 20-50%.
Key Elements of a Lead-Generating Website
Effective websites include the following features:
Clear calls-to-action: Buttons or links encourage visitors to take action, such as requesting a quote or scheduling a consultation. Placement should be visible on the homepage, product pages, and blog posts.
Landing pages: Dedicated pages focus on a single offer or service. These pages often include forms that collect contact information in exchange for content, free trials, or consultations.
Forms and pop-ups: Simple forms allow visitors to provide information without creating barriers. Pop-ups should appear at the right time to maximize engagement without disrupting the user experience.
Content and resources: Blogs, case studies, eBooks, and videos demonstrate expertise and attract relevant traffic. Informative content increases trust and encourages visitors to share their information.
Website speed and mobile optimization: Fast-loading, mobile-friendly websites improve user experience and reduce bounce rates. Over 50% of website traffic comes from mobile devices, making mobile optimization essential for lead capture.
Optimizing Your Website for Lead Conversion
Conversion optimization focuses on turning visitors into leads efficiently. Clear messaging, intuitive navigation, and visually appealing design enhance engagement. A/B testing different headlines, images, and form placements helps determine the most effective combinations. Integrating customer relationship management (CRM) systems ensures captured leads are tracked and nurtured through email campaigns or follow-ups.
Analytics tools, such as Google Analytics or heat mapping software, provide insights into visitor behavior. These insights allow businesses to adjust website structure, content, and offers to improve lead generation. Tracking metrics like bounce rate, conversion rate, and average session duration provides measurable results.
